Abstract

Methods of making such compounds, powders, and cathode active materials are described. The powders are formed of particles with specific properties: a particle size distribution with a D50 ranging from 10 μm to 20 μm, a D10 less than 8 μm, and a D99 of the particles ranges from 25 μm to 35 μm. The final compound is represented by the Formula Li(CoMnMeAl)O, wherein 0.95<α<1.05, x≤1.00, 0<y≤0.04, 0<z≤0.050, and δ≈2.
